Copper slag is successfully used as partial replacement for river sand used in concrete and mortar production. Concrete and reinforced concrete are more resistant and durable over time when adding copper slag, being recommended in bridges pillars manufacturing, building blocks, construction etc.

The physical and chemical properties of copper slag were investigated. Copper slag, in amounts of 20, 40, 60, 80, and 100 percent, was substituted for fine aggregate in cement mortar and concrete. Copper slag is a glassy granular material with high specific gravity. Particle sizes are of the order of sand and have a potential for use as fine aggregate in concrete. aggregate in concrete. ② Copper Slag has similar properties as river sand as it contains silica (SiO2) similar to sand. ③ High toughness of copper slag contributes to increased compressive strength. ④ Due to low water absorption and due to glassy surface of copper slag the workability of concrete is increased.

The utilization of copper slag for applications such as Portland cement replacement in concrete, or as raw material has the dual benefit of eliminating the cost of disposal and lowering the cost of the concrete.
